Handover note — Tessa to Orin, Profile Shard Migration

For the security reviewer: the Wrenfield user-profile store is mid-migration from a single Corvid cluster to eight hash-based shards. Shards 0–4 are live; 5–7 cut over Thursday. Dual-write verification logs are retained for audit. The shard-key encryption envelope is sealed in Lockmere; if re-encryption fails mid-cutover, unseal it using the recovery passphrase noted below.

unlock words, bawef-kahap: sorax-sorir-quenys-aldok

Project Kilnworth, the internal procurement overhaul, is delayed by one quarter. Vendor onboarding took longer than scoped, and the approvals workflow required rework after the pilot in the Calder plant. Budget impact is contained within the existing contingency. For Q3 planning, assume Kilnworth delivers in the final month of the quarter and sequence dependent initiatives accordingly. Department heads should not communicate revised dates outside this group yet, since timing connects to the plan summarized below.

management briefing: Only 33 of the 504 pilot accounts renewed Holox, so a churn review is set for August 1. Fenysix Logistics is in early talks to buy Zoroxix Group for about $459.9 million.

## Step 3: Swap in the new renderer config

Okay, this is the part the security folks care about. The old Pellwick seat-map renderer read its settings from a world-readable file in the web root — yes, really. The new Thistlerow renderer loads them from the service environment instead, so nothing config-shaped is ever served to browsers. Delete the old file entirely after the swap; don't just rename it. Once that's done, set the environment to the values shown here.

config for kajeg-kahog:
WENIX_LOG_LEVEL=debug
WENIX_METRICS_HOST=metrics.wenix.qirvansys.corp
WENIX_POOL_SIZE=4

Welcome to the Veldrome on-call rotation. We're mid-migration, splitting the user module out of the Corvid monolith, so auth writes go to both stores until cutover. If replication stalls past ten minutes, you may need to unseal the legacy credential store manually. To do that, use the recovery passphrase below.

recovery phrase for tafog-baduf: holeth-briix-beldor-briiel